Explore the Thriving World of Ecological Economics with An Introduction to Ecological Economics!

An Introduction to Ecological Economics provides a fascinating and accessible journey into the exciting field of ecological economics, blending environmental science with economic principles. This groundbreaking book, written by leading experts Robert Costanza, John H Cumberland, Herman Daly, Robert Goodland, and Richard B Norgaard, illuminates the crucial interconnectedness between human economies and the natural world. It's a vibrant exploration of sustainable development and resource management, perfect for students and anyone interested in building a healthier planet.
